Serving Central Florida since 1991 Baker Commercial Landscaping provides a complete landscape solution for property owners and managers eliminating the need for multiple contractors. We have a Can Do attitude that sets us apart from other landscape companies.

  • Fullservice commercial landscaping
  • Fully licensed and insured
  • Ecofriendly for a better environment
  • The first company in Florida to use propanepowered equipment
  • Custom services available

We provide annuals and perennials installation tree and palm care site clean up & debris removal mulch property enhancements and upgrades. Fully licensed and insured Baker Commercial Landscaping Inc. is committed to exceeding our clients expectations. We understand you have made significant investments in your properties and we strive to make them look their best.

Tasks

Responsibilities:
Input and update projectrelated data into the company database with a high level of accuracy.
Verify and validate information to ensure data integrity and consistency.
Manage and organize digital project documents.
Collaborate with different departments to ensure documentation is complete and accessible.
Generate regular reports to track project milestones budgetary information and other key performance indicators.
Assist in the preparation of datadriven reports for internal and external stakeholders.
Work closely with project managers finance and other departments to gather and organize relevant project data.
Communicate effectively to address datarelated queries and concerns.
Conduct regular audits of data to identify and rectify discrepancies.
Implement and maintain data quality standards to uphold accuracy and reliability.
Handle sensitive information with the utmost confidentiality and comply with data protection policies.

Requirements

High school diploma or equivalent
Proficient in data entry and typing
Exceptional attention to detail
Strong organizational and time management skills
Ability to work independently and meet deadlines
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word Excel Outlook)
Familiarity with data management systems is a plus
Proven ability to maintain confidentiality
Strong problemsolving skills
Ability to work effectively in a team environment
Flexibility to take on multiple tasks and prioritize workload effectively
Knowledge of data protection and privacy regulations is preferred
